Excel表格怎么换首行文字
Excel表格怎么换首行文字
在Excel表格中更换首行文字的方法多种多样,从简单的直接编辑到复杂的VBA宏编程,每种方法都有其适用场景。本文将详细介绍这些方法,帮助你根据实际需求选择最合适的方式。
在Excel表格中更换首行文字的方法有多种,包括直接编辑、使用查找和替换功能、利用函数进行批量操作、以及通过VBA宏进行自动化处理。这些方法各有优缺点,具体选择哪种方法可以根据实际需求和操作习惯来决定。在这几种方法中,直接编辑是最简单和直观的方式,适合处理少量数据;而使用函数或VBA宏则更适合需要批量处理大量数据的情况。
一、直接编辑首行文字
直接编辑是最简单的方法,尤其适用于需要修改的单元格数量不多的情况。
1. 选择单元格
首先,打开Excel表格并选择需要修改的首行单元格。您可以通过点击单元格来选择它。
2. 进入编辑模式
双击您选择的单元格,或者在选中单元格后按下F2键,这样单元格就会进入编辑模式。
3. 修改文字
在编辑模式下,您可以直接修改单元格中的文字。完成修改后,按下Enter键确认更改。
4. 批量修改
如果需要批量修改,可以通过拖拽或复制粘贴的方式快速进行。例如,您可以在一个单元格中完成修改后,复制该单元格并粘贴到其他需要修改的单元格中。
二、使用查找和替换功能
查找和替换功能非常适合需要批量更改特定文字的情况。
1. 打开查找和替换对话框
按下Ctrl+H键,或者在Excel菜单栏中选择“编辑”->“查找和选择”->“替换”来打开查找和替换对话框。
2. 输入查找内容
在“查找内容”文本框中输入您想要替换的文字。
3. 输入替换内容
在“替换为”文本框中输入新的文字。
4. 设置范围
点击“选项”按钮,确保“查找范围”选项设置为“工作表”或“工作簿”,以便在整个表格中进行查找和替换。
5. 执行替换
点击“全部替换”按钮,Excel将会在指定范围内查找并替换所有匹配的文字。
三、利用函数进行批量操作
对于需要根据一定规则批量修改首行文字的情况,可以使用Excel的内置函数来实现。
1. 使用CONCATENATE函数
如果您需要在首行文字中添加前缀或后缀,可以使用CONCATENATE函数。
=CONCATENATE("前缀", A1, "后缀")
2. 使用SUBSTITUTE函数
如果需要替换首行文字中的某些部分,可以使用SUBSTITUTE函数。
=SUBSTITUTE(A1, "旧文字", "新文字")
3. 使用UPPER或LOWER函数
如果需要将首行文字全部转换为大写或小写,可以使用UPPER或LOWER函数。
=UPPER(A1)
=LOWER(A1)
4. 批量应用函数
将函数应用到首行的第一个单元格后,您可以通过拖拽填充柄来批量应用到其他单元格。
四、通过VBA宏进行自动化处理
对于复杂的批量修改任务,可以编写VBA宏来实现自动化处理。
1. 打开VBA编辑器
按下Alt+F11键打开VBA编辑器。
2. 插入新模块
在VBA编辑器中,选择“插入”->“模块”来插入一个新模块。
3. 编写宏代码
在新模块中编写您的宏代码。例如,以下代码将会在首行每个单元格的文字前添加前缀“新-”。
Sub ModifyFirstRowText()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ets(1)
Dim cell As Range
For Each cell In ws.Rows(1).Cells
cell.Value = "新-" & cell.Value
Next cell
End Sub
4. 运行宏
关闭VBA编辑器,返回Excel表格,按下Alt+F8键打开“宏”对话框,选择刚才编写的宏并点击“运行”。
五、总结
更换Excel表格中的首行文字有多种方法可供选择,包括直接编辑、使用查找和替换功能、利用函数进行批量操作以及通过VBA宏进行自动化处理。每种方法都有其适用场景和优缺点,具体选择哪种方法可以根据实际需求来决定。直接编辑最为简单直观,查找和替换功能适合批量处理特定文字,利用函数可以根据规则进行灵活处理,而VBA宏则适用于复杂的自动化任务。希望本文能够帮助您更好地掌握这些技巧,提高工作效率。
相关问答FAQs:
1. 如何在Excel表格中更改首行文字?
在Excel中更改首行文字非常简单。首先,选中第一行,然后单击鼠标右键,在弹出的菜单中选择“格式单元格”。在弹出的对话框中,你可以更改字体、字号、颜色等样式选项,也可以在“对齐”选项卡中调整文字的对齐方式和行高。完成设置后,点击“确定”即可更改首行文字。
2. 我想在Excel表格的首行添加一行标题,应该如何操作?
若要在Excel表格的首行添加一行标题,你可以先将首行文字合并为一个单元格。首先,选中首行的单元格,然后在Excel的功能区中选择“合并和居中”按钮。接下来,你可以在合并的单元格中输入你想要的标题文字。如果需要调整合并后的单元格大小,可以通过拖动边框或调整行高来完成。
3. 我想在Excel表格的首行文字中添加背景色,应该如何实现?
如果你想给Excel表格的首行文字添加背景色,可以按照以下步骤进行操作。首先,选中首行单元格,然后在Excel的功能区中选择“填充颜色”按钮。在弹出的颜色选择面板中,选择你喜欢的背景色。你还可以通过点击“更多颜色”选项来自定义背景色。完成设置后,首行文字将呈现出你所选择的背景色。